Our Aims & Objectives

An education measured by the whole childmind, heart & spirit

The aim of the school is to impart quality education designed for the all-round development of the child. Students are prepared for their future duties by a careful cultivation of their minds and hearts — enlightened intellectually, morally, socially, professionally and spiritually, so that what they learn here becomes not merely knowledge, but character.

Article I

Five dimensions of a complete education

I

Intellectual

A careful cultivation of the mind — inquiry, reasoning, and a lasting appetite for learning.

II

Moral

An awakened conscience, grounded in truthfulness, honesty, and the courage to choose rightly.

III

Social

Responsibility toward family, community and nation — the habit of giving one’s due share.

IV

Professional

Preparation for future duties and vocation, with competence, diligence and integrity.

V

Spiritual

An inner life nurtured with reverence, reflection and respect for the sacred.

On religious instruction

“Although it is a Christian minority school, every student is encouraged to practise his or her own religion.”

Reverence is not confined to a single creed here — it is a habit of character, and it belongs to every child who walks through our gates.

Article II

The practice of natural virtues

Beyond the syllabus, the school gives special emphasis to the everyday virtues that shape a dependable person — the qualities that make a student worth trusting, and later, worth relying upon.

Truthfulness

Honesty

Politeness

Simplicity

Self-discipline

Orderliness
